X-Git-Url: http://git.tdb.fi/?a=blobdiff_plain;f=source%2Fbuffer.cpp;h=91aa4028a1bc3d9279fffddc7912825762a03c36;hb=5f78db03b3285c977760a41da1e3927720e50352;hp=4b485ddad6cb266d1d96d2e844c40583cb9ace3a;hpb=76ca3c65dbb96461e42300016a85a4e158f5596b;p=libs%2Fgl.git diff --git a/source/buffer.cpp b/source/buffer.cpp index 4b485dda..91aa4028 100644 --- a/source/buffer.cpp +++ b/source/buffer.cpp @@ -1,6 +1,7 @@ #include #include #include +#include #include "buffer.h" #include "error.h" #include "misc.h" @@ -73,6 +74,12 @@ void Buffer::sub_data(unsigned off, unsigned sz, const void *d) } } +void Buffer::require_size(unsigned req_sz) const +{ + if(size